Transaction 870cacba417d83cde94c866e4868f3e02eb7b34e2e05c665067ed203ed3b5346
1 Input
1 Output
-
870cacba417d83cde94c866e4868f3e02eb7b34e2e05c665067ed203ed3b5346:0
- value
- 30566865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b5c36ca86de8e64f088da3bfcd37c420f4937f0 OP_EQUAL
- address
- 3EPtKMKZ5R2SyvA8yxbSC41KQxJH9qoPMh